What Infectious Disease covers

An internist who deals with infectious diseases of all types and in all organ systems. Conditions requiring selective use of antibiotics call for this special skill. This physician often diagnoses and treats AIDS patients and patients with fevers which have not been explained. Infectious disease specialists may also have expertise in preventive medicine and travel medicine.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 207RI0200X

Number check

1932283868 passes the NPI check digit test The final digit 8 matches the value computed from the first nine digits, so this is a well-formed NPI.
How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 9 3 2 2 8 3 8 6
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 9 6 2 4 8 6 8 3

Sum = 72 · next multiple of 10 = 80 · check digit = 8 · actual last digit = 8

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
